The January 6 Capitol riots have led to the largest criminal investigation in FBI history, with 725 defendants facing charges.

The Jan. 6 riots at the US Capitol led to the largest FBI criminal investigation in U.S. history. It’s been a full year since protestors and extremist groups tried to stop Congress from officially affirming the 2020 presidential election results. With unusually large error in the 2016 and 2020 presidential polling results, experts point to one particular reason: former President Trump.

From a voter’s perspective, polling in the days leading up to elections may seem significantly flawed as of late. Experts say the numbers support this hypothesis. During the 2016 and 2020 presidential races, state-level polling was inaccurate, according to the American Association for Public Opinion Research.
